WebAcetazolamide was given to 30 patients: Type I, puberal periodic psychosis, a psychosis whose onset occurs during the period of puberty and which appears repetitively with … WebIn contrast, natural progesterone has an anticonvulsant effect and can inhibit or prevent seizures. “Catamenial Epilepsy” is the term used when referring to seizure exacerbation in relation to the menstrual cycle. Usually women with catamenial epilepsy do not have seizures only associated with the cycle, but they have more during that time.

In circumstances of rapid ascent, such as in … diamond casino penthouse missionsWebthe menstrual cycle. The incidence of catamenial epilepsy var-ies widely, partly because of a lack of a universally adopted definition. Specific treatment options for these patients are lim-ited. The use of acetazolamide (AZ) has been based largely on anecdotal reports demonstrating efficacy in small or poorly characterized populations. diamond cast baseball
